    From reports and reviews I've read earlier, it's my understanding that Orbita winders are very reliable and well made, but also don't come cheap.

    There are even more expensive winders out there (for instance Scatola Del Tiempo), but imho you won't necessarily get a BETTER winder with those... you just pay extra for an "expensive packaging" (rare sorts of wood etc.).

    Personally, I don't use a winder, though... imho they're not really needed if you just have normal automatic watch showing the time and date. Now if you had a full perpetual calendar that would be tidious to set after it's stopped, it would be a different matter.
